2023 VDSR Awards Finalists Revealed!

Updated: Sep 19, 2023

Disability Sport and Recreation is proud to unveil the finalists for this year’s 2023 Victorian Disability Sport and Recreation Awards (VDSR Awards).

[Image ID: The Award winners from 2022 are standing outside holding their Awards, with some individuals up the front in wheelchairs. Buildings in the Melbourne CBD can be seen in the backdrop.]

The VDSR Awards celebrate and acknowledge the unsung heroes, talented athletes, dedicated volunteers, exceptional coaches, inclusive clubs, and empowering programs within the disability sport and recreation sector.


“We’re incredibly proud that the VDSR Awards continue to grow and provide an opportunity to come together in recognition of the outstanding achievements across our sector,” Disability Sport and Recreation Programs & Events Manager, Marshall James said.
“Disability Sport and Recreation is thrilled to be hosting this year’s event at the iconic Marvel Stadium and we look forward to celebrating the extraordinary contributions to inclusive sport and recreation in Victoria,” James concluded.

This year saw a record number of nominations once again, showcasing the continued growth and accomplishments within inclusive sport and recreation. The talented panel of independent judges faced a difficult task when selecting finalists, with the quality of nominations improving year after year.


"It was an honour to review the exceptional calibre of nominations for the 2023 Disability Sport and Recreation Awards,” Executive Officer of Regional Sports Victoria and judging panel member, Meghan Mayman said.
“I applaud the remarkable achievements of every athlete, volunteer, official, administrator, sport club, program, and individual who was nominated. Their accomplishments throughout this year are truly commendable, and I extend my heartfelt gratitude to those who consistently strive to create better experiences for those participating in disability sports and recreation on a daily basis," Mayman concluded.

Disability Sport & Recreation is honoured to announce the 2023 VDSR Awards finalists:

1. Sport and Recreation Victoria Volunteer of the Year

  • Anne Cherny, Multiclass Sports Association

  • Cally Bauman, Special Olympics Melbourne Inner East

  • Brooke Carter, Victorian Goalball Association

2. Love the Game Team of the Year

  • Victoria Protect Thunder Wheelchair Rugby Team, Disability Sport & Recreation/Wheelchair Rugby Victoria

  • Team Vic, Special Olympics Victoria

  • Melbourne City FC Powerchair Team, Melbourne City FC

3. Polytan Elite Sportsperson of the Year

  • Sarah Larcombe, Sport Climbing Victoria/Adaptive Climbing Victoria

  • Andrew Robbins, Dandenong Casey Titans Special Olympics Sports Club/Melbourne Southern Special Olympics

  • Vicki Robbins, Special Olympics Australia/Dandenong Casey Titans/Melbourne Southern Special Olympics/Bocce Australia

4. Active Melbourne Community Sportsperson of the Year

  • Rebecca Webber, Rare Voices Australia & Reining Australia

  • Chris Henderson, Richmond FC Wheelchair AFL

  • Daniel Pritchard, Victorian Goalball Association

5. My Sport Live Masters Sportsperson of the Year

  • Nazim Erdem, Wheelchair Rugby Victoria

  • Maria Strong, Athletics Victoria/Athletics Essendon

  • Ross Patterson, Tennis Victoria/Tennis Australia

6. Sport and Recreation Victoria Sport Initiative of the Year

  • AFL Barwon Inclusion League, Leisure Networks/AFL Barwon

  • Inclusion@Sport Project, Banyule City Council

  • Victorian Blind Tennis Program, Blind Sports & Recreation Victoria

7. Clublinks Active Recreation Initiative of the Year

  • Advantage Autism - The Au-Tastic Tennis Program, Slamin Tennis and Fitness

  • The Bubble - a sensory friendly water safety experience, Life Saving Victoria

  • emotion21, Inclusion Foundation

8. Carbine Club Marg Angel Junior Sportsperson of the Year

  • Jack Howell, Triathlon Australia

  • Brady Cochrane, Basketball Victoria

  • Cayden Bell, Cranbourne Little Athletics Centre

9. WorkSafe Victoria Administrator of the Year

  • Serene Tan, Gymnastics Victoria

  • Jon Watson, Tennis Victoria

  • Shane Bicknell, Little Athletics Victoria Western Country Region

10. My Sport Live Coach/Fitness Leader of the Year

  • Sally Francis OAM, Para Equestrian

  • Mary Longden, Riding for the Disabled Victoria

  • Vicky Lee, Slamin Tennis and Fitness

11. Polytan Inclusive Sport, Recreation or Open Space Infrastructure

  • Powered Beach Wheelchair, City of Port Phillip

  • Camp Manyung, YMCA Camping


12. Kevin Coombs Lifetime Achievement Award

  • Julie Cass, Cranbourne All Abilities Football

  • Danni Di Toro, Table Tennis Victoria

  • Aileen Marshall, Maryborough Riding for the Disabled
